Visual studio 2012 无法在SQL Server 2012和Windows Server 2012中执行SSIS包,而无需重新编译
我已经在VS 2012和Windows 7中创建了一个集成包 我使用脚本组件作为数据流中的源,并带有一个输出列。列的名称包含Umlaut(column_ü) 该软件包在VS 2012中运行良好,但在部署后的SQL Server 2012和Windows Server 2012中无法运行 我得到以下错误: 数据流任务[脚本组件[9]]处出错:组件metedata与已编译脚本不同步。使用脚本组件编辑器重新编译脚本。Visual studio 2012 无法在SQL Server 2012和Windows Server 2012中执行SSIS包,而无需重新编译,visual-studio-2012,ssis,sql-server-2012,windows-server-2012,Visual Studio 2012,Ssis,Sql Server 2012,Windows Server 2012,我已经在VS 2012和Windows 7中创建了一个集成包 我使用脚本组件作为数据流中的源,并带有一个输出列。列的名称包含Umlaut(column_ü) 该软件包在VS 2012中运行良好,但在部署后的SQL Server 2012和Windows Server 2012中无法运行 我得到以下错误: 数据流任务[脚本组件[9]]处出错:组件metedata与已编译脚本不同步。使用脚本组件编辑器重新编译脚本。 数据流任务[SSIS.Pipeline]出错:“脚本组件”验证失败,返回验证状态“V
数据流任务[SSIS.Pipeline]出错:“脚本组件”验证失败,返回验证状态“VS_isbreak”。
数据流任务[SSIS.Pipeline]出错:一个或多个组件验证失败 如果在VS 2012和Windows Server 2012中打开project,则会出现相同的错误,但我可以使用Visual Studio中的脚本组件编辑器重新编译脚本组件 如果我使用不带Umlaut的列,则该包在Windows 7和Windows Server 2012中工作,无需重新编译
请帮助解决此问题固定标题-目前还没有SQL Server 2012 R2版本-假设您的意思是2012年我会。。。嗯。。。使用不带Umlaut的列名。SSI在这方面很挑剔。